What Is Aerospace Engineering?
Aerospace engineering is a unique combination of aeronautical engineering and astronautical engineering, involving everything from crafting the planes we fly to crafting rockets that can launch into space. Engineers to work on propulsion systems, avionics, aerodynamics, as well as structural analysis, skills that contribute to their lucrative salary packages.

Average Aerospace Engineering Salary in India in 2025
Today, the aeronautical engineering in India salary is between ₹4.5–7 LPA for freshers and ₹25–50+ LPA for professionals with some experience. Professionals employed at leading companies such as Boeing, Airbus, and Lockheed Martin are among the highest-paid in the salary range.
Category | Annual Salary Range | Notes |
Overall Average | ₹20.3–23.8 LPA | Across all levels |
Median | ₹18–20 LPA | Mid-career engineers |
Top 10% Earners | ₹31.9–45.6 LPA | Senior professionals |
International Roles | USD 124,000–197,000 (₹85–135 LPA equivalent) | Senior professionals |
Highest Reported | Up to ₹56 LPA | Specialized or global roles |

Aerospace Engineering Per Month Salary based on the Company
The hiring organization has a considerable influence on salaries for aerospace engineering work, with private multinational firms tending to pay more than government organizations.
Organization Type | Company / Institution | Monthly Salary Range (₹) |
Government Sector | ISRO (Indian Space Research Organisation) | ₹50,000 – ₹75,000 |
DRDO (Defence Research and Development Organisation) | ₹39,000 – ₹67,000 | |
HAL (Hindustan Aeronautics Limited) | ₹60,000 – ₹85,000 | |
Private Sector (India) | Boeing India | ₹1,00,000 – ₹1,50,000 |
Airbus India | ₹80,000 – ₹1,30,000 | |
Tata Advanced Systems Limited (TASL) | ₹75,000 – ₹1,10,000 | |
International Companies (Operating in / Hiring from India) | Lockheed Martin | ₹1,40,000 – ₹1,85,000 |
General Electric (GE Aviation) | ₹85,000 – ₹1,45,000 | |
SpaceX (International) | ₹7,00,000 – ₹11,25,000 |
Aerospace Engineering Salary by Experience
The most important thing in determining salary as an aerospace engineer in India is experience. For instance, candidates after a B.Tech in Aerospace engineering can start as freshers and earn an average annual package of ₹4.5-7 LPA.
Experience Level | Average Annual Salary | Salary Range |
Fresher (0 years) | ₹4.6 LPA | ₹3 – ₹12 LPA |
1 Year | ₹7.4 LPA | ₹2 – ₹15.3 LPA |
2 Years | ₹7.2 LPA | ₹2.2 – ₹20 LPA |
3 Years | ₹11.1 LPA | ₹2.5 – ₹24.6 LPA |
4 Years | ₹13.3 LPA | ₹3 – ₹32.5 LPA |
5 Years | ₹9 LPA | ₹3.3 – ₹27 LPA |
6 Years | ₹10.3 LPA | ₹3 – ₹30 LPA |
7 Years | ₹28.8 LPA | ₹5.4 – ₹65 LPA |
8 Years | ₹9.8 LPA | ₹4.5 – ₹22 LPA |
9 Years | ₹9.1 LPA | ₹5.1 – ₹20 LPA |
Source: AmbitionBox

Aerospace Engineering Salary based on Cities
In India, location is a key factor influencing aerospace engineering salaries due to the relative number of aerospace companies and the associated cost of living.
City | Average Salary (LPA) | Key Employers |
Bangalore | ₹9-12 | ISRO, HAL, Boeing, Airbus |
Hyderabad | ₹7-10.5 | DRDO, Boeing, Airbus |
Mumbai | ₹7-11 | Tata Advanced Systems, L&T |
Delhi NCR | ₹7-9.5 | DRDO, Boeing |
Chennai | ₹6-10 | ISRO, Boeing |
Pune | ₹6.5-8.5 | Various aerospace companies |

ISRO’s Commercial Success Creating High-Value Roles
ISRO’s commercial operations have significantly boosted job creation and compensation levels. Between 2015 and 2024, ISRO launched 393 foreign satellites for 34 countries, generating $439 million in revenue and $143 million in forex earnings.
Impact on Aerospace Engineering Salary:
- NSIL’s Profit Before Tax (FY25): ₹1,242 crore (+43% YoY)
- 4.7 million jobs supported by ISRO-linked industries
- Return on investment: 2.54x per rupee spent, contributing $60 billion in economic value
ISRO’s success has created premium aerospace engineering jobs in areas such as propulsion, satellite design, and mission systems, often exceeding government salaries in the aerospace engineering sector in India.
